The JAN1N753C-1 belongs to the category of semiconductor devices, specifically zener diodes.
It is commonly used for voltage regulation and protection in electronic circuits.

The JAN1N753C-1 zener diode provides a stable reference voltage when operated in its reverse breakdown region. It exhibits sharp voltage breakdown characteristics, making it suitable for precision voltage regulation applications.
When the voltage across the zener diode reaches its specified zener voltage, it begins to conduct in the reverse direction, effectively regulating the voltage across the circuit.
The JAN1N753C-1 is widely used in various electronic circuits, including: - Voltage regulators - Overvoltage protection circuits - Signal clamping circuits - Voltage reference circuits
